State w React.js 2 #88
Replies: 22 comments 20 replies
-
Beta Was this translation helpful? Give feedback.
-
Czy tak jest dobrze? :) class App extends React.Component { render() { Imie <input onChange={ e => {this.setState({name: e.target.value});} } type="text"/> {this.state.name} Nazwisko <input onInput={ e => {this.setState({surName: e.target.value});}} type="text"/> {this.state.surName} ); } }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
Cześć, moje rozwiązanie:
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
Cześć, to jest moje rozwiązanie ;)
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
Cześć, to jest moje rozwiązanie ;)
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
Ok, zadanie proste, ale zastanawia mnie jedna rzecz. Uzywając eventu onChange lub onInput zmiany widoczne są tuż po wpisaniu czegokolwiek w inputa. Z punktu widzenia wydajności chyba nie jest to najlepsze rozwiązanie ze względu na to, że wpisując swoje imię funkcja będzie wywoływana po wprowadzeniu każdej litery. Istnieje możliwosć wyswietlenia wyniku dopiero po zakonczeniu wpisywania? Cos w stylu ontransitionend w css'ie :D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
Mój kod do zadania domowego jakieś uwagi? chętnie wysłucham aby poprawić kod
} ReactDOM.render(, document.getElementById("app"));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
Czy jest możliwość wywołania w komponencie metody z innego komponentu (nie rodzica ani dziecka)? Oraz czy jest możliwość przekazania state jednego komponentu do drugiego(również to nie jest rodzic ani dziecko tego komponentu)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
Easy! :) https://codepen.io/Rotarepmi/pen/vrNJza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
Mam szalone nazwy, ale działa i jest inaczej napisane niż wysłał Maciej Grędecki
import React from "react";
import "./../node_modules/semantic-ui-css/semantic.css";
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
var React = require('react'); class MyComponent extends React.Component{ Imie: Nazwisko: ); } handleInput(e){ this.setState({firstName: e.target.value}); } handleInput2(e){ this.setState({lastName: e.target.value}); } }; ReactDOM.render(,document.getElementById('app'));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
Mój kod:
|
Beta Was this translation helpful? Give feedback.
-
a ja pozwoliłem sobie zmienić zdarzenie :)
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
A ja pozwoliłem sobie zmienić zdarzenie :)
class App extends React.Component{
constructor(){
super();
this.state = {firstName: "", lastName: ""};
}
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
Ciekawy thumbnail 😂 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
Delegacja do
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
class App extends React.Component { <input onInput = {(e)=> {this.setState({inputValue: e.target.value})}} /> {this.state.inputValue}
analogicznie dla surname :)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
pytanko jak do updatera przemycić event? this.setState(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
a mój kodzik: class App extends React.Component {
}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
Na czym polega to podwójne kliknięcie? XD Bo kompletnie tego nie czaje, że dwa razy LPM mam kliknąć pod rząd i to ma dać inkrementacje do doubleClick? xd Komentarz zaimportowany z WordPressa |
Beta Was this translation helpful? Give feedback.
-
Być może źle to zrobiłem. Kod powinien być nieco bardziej fancy, ale cały czas się uczę. Np. w tej lekcji nauczyłem się to, że każdy event musi zostać zarejestrowany w konstruktorze inaczej konsola krzyczy wyjątkami: class App extends React.Component {
} render() {
} setName(event) { |
Beta Was this translation helpful? Give feedback.
-
State w React.js 2
Pod koniec poprzedniego wpisu zadałem podchwytliwe ćwiczenie dotyczące state w React.js. Jeśli jeszcze go nie wykonałaś/eś to teraz jest ten moment, aby wrócić i spróbować ;) W tym wpisie rozwijam temat state, opisuję dokładniej jak działa setState i jakie argumenty przyjmuje.
https://typeofweb.com/state-react-js-2
Beta Was this translation helpful? Give feedback.
All reactions